Remove charge dependency in NN ghost killer

Hadronic tracking asymmetries are observed in the 2024 data (ref: https://indico.cern.ch/event/1512219/#7-hadronic-tracking-asymmetrie).

From local studies with MC samples (checking the tracking efficiency for charge positive and charge negative long tracks with and without NN ghost killer), there is no evidence that the NN ghost killer is causing the asymmetry. However, as @mveghel recommended, it would be safer to remove the charge-dependent input to the NN ghost killer.
